Tensions Between Israel & the US - Alastair Crooke, Alexander Mercouris & Glenn Diesen
May 12, 2024
Experts Alastair Crooke, Alexander Mercouris, and Glenn Diesen discuss the ceasefire agreement between Israel and Hamas, unexpected negotiation outcomes in Gaza, shifts in Israeli politics influenced by Mizrahiim, challenges in Israel-US relations amidst global dynamics, and the complexities of the Israeli-Palestinian conflict. They also explore economic models, global power dynamics, and the importance of establishing a modus vivendi with major powers.

Ceasefire Agreement and Contradictions
The podcast delves into the complexities of a new ceasefire agreement involving Israel and Hamas. The agreement faces challenges as the key parties have differing perspectives. The US mediator failed to bridge the gap, with disagreement on words like 'sustainable calm' leading to further division.
